Mahabir Pun Criticizes Political Interference and Corruption in Nepal's Education Sector

Kathmandu. Member of the House of Representatives Mahabir Pun has stated that the education and technology sectors have collapsed due to the prevailing culture of extreme politicization, corruption, and power-sharing in the country.Pun, who entered Parliament after winning as an independent candidate, addressed the first parliamentary session on Thursday, noting that despite his efforts to improve the education sector during his four-month tenure as a minister, he failed due to political interference. He recalled that three ordinances and four draft regulations he introduced while in office were left in limbo in Parliament due to political interests, ultimately forcing him to resign.Speaking...
